The following information is needed to assign the correct ICD-9-CM and CPT code(s): • SIZEof the greatest clinical diameter in centimeters plus margins for each lesion excised • DEPTHof the tissue involved for each lesion (e.g., skin, fascia, muscle or bone) • Type of CLOSURE for each lesion (e.g., simple, intermediate or complex) 10. Although there isn't a specific ICD-10-CM code for pain in the buttock, you can use M79.1 Myalgia.In the clinical description for M79.1 it includes "pain in a muscle or group of muscles," and it is characterized as "A chronic disorder of unknown etiology .
